Our work-from-anywhere policy turned us into an employer in 11 countries

Back in the whole work-from-home rush, we told the team to live wherever they wanted and just do your job from the beach if you feel like it, and it made hiring so easy that people took us at our word and scattered.

We never really tracked where anyone went, so when our accountant sat down to reconcile payroll we had people spread across 11 countries.

A few who'd picked up and moved without ever mentioning it, and every one of those is somewhere we now count as operating for tax and payroll.

Each country wants something slightly different, local payroll registration in some, permanent-establishment exposure in the ones where senior people are signing contracts, plain misclassification risk on the folks we'd kept as contractors…

Plus a couple where we'd probably owed social contributions for a year before we noticed, so it was really 11 versions of the same headache.

We didn't want to kill the policy, since being able to live where you want is a big part of why people stay, so the fix was expensive…

We moved everyone onto EORs that become the legal employer in each country (Deel or Remote where they had coverage and Workmotion for the rest), which turns 11 payroll messes into somebody else's compliance problem and still came in under what we'd have owed in back-taxes.

So if you're working from wherever right now, it's worth checking who your legal employer even is, because a surprising number of companies never sorted this part out and it tends to surface at the worst possible time.

The permanent-establishment piece is probably the scariest part of what you described, more than the payroll registration itself. Payroll registration is annoying but mechanical — you find the local process, you file, you pay. PE exposure is different: if a senior person is signing contracts on your behalf from a given country, tax authorities there can decide your company has a taxable presence, which means corporate tax on a slice of global income, not just employment tax on that one person's salary. That's the one that turns into real money and real audits, and it's also the one people notice last, because nobody's looking for it — you're looking for "did we pay this employee correctly," not "did we accidentally create a subsidiary by accident."

The misclassification angle is its own trap too, since contractor-to-employee reclassification often comes with retroactive penalties calculated as if the person had been an employee the whole time — back social contributions, back leave accrual, sometimes fines on top. Your situation is interesting because parametric 3D design for CNC tooling is a pretty specific, valuable niche, not a generic CAD job. You're not just drafting — you're the translation layer between a 2D spec and a manufacturable parametrized assembly, which means you understand tolerances, DFM constraints, and how a change in one dimension cascades through a whole tool design. That skill set transfers to a lot of adjacent industries (aerospace tooling, automotive fixtures, medical device manufacturing, industrial machinery) without needing to relearn the fundamentals — mostly you'd be learning a new domain's constraints, not a new discipline.

So before you decide "stay in this lane" vs "go completely different," it might help to separate two different questions you're bundling together:

  1. Do you like the kind of problem — parametric modeling, DFM, translating specs into manufacturable geometry — but want a different industry or company?
  2. Do you actually want to leave this kind of problem-solving behind entirely — go into something like software, project management, or a non-technical field?

Because if it's mostly #1, that's a much smaller, lower-risk move than #2, and it'd let you keep 5 years of real expertise instead of starting over. If it's genuinely #2, that's worth knowing too — but it's a different kind of search (skills-transfer story, portfolio reframing, maybe some upskilling) than just "send resume to another CNC tooling company."

1. Addressing Your Misconceptions & Reddit Myths

  • "Is Mechanical Engineering dead/poorly paid?" No. Reddit skews heavily toward tech/software workers who think a $100k starting salary is "poorly paid." MEs earn solid, middle-to-upper-class livings. However, ME is broad, which means entry-level hiring can feel competitive if you don't leverage a niche (like MEP/HVAC building systems, where you already have background!).

  • "Am I smart enough for Electrical Engineering?" Intelligence isn't the bottleneck—time and math practice are. EE relies on abstract mathematics (differential equations, complex numbers, electromagnetics). Doing that via an online program while working full-time and raising kids is one of the hardest paths higher education offers. It’s doable, but the attrition rate for working parents in online EE programs is massive.

  • "Construction PM is a quick cash grab." The degree might be easier/faster, but you pay for it with your time later. Construction PMs carry huge liability. When a project is behind, you are working 60–70 hours, taking call at 6:00 AM from subcontractors, and dealing with massive budget firestorms.

The "Goldilocks" Alternative: MEP Engineering or Facilities PM

You already have HVAC experience and work as a Hospital Maintenance Supervisor. You hold a massive unfair advantage in two specific domains:

Option A: Mechanical/Electrical Degree $\rightarrow$ MEP Consulting (Building Systems)

Mechanical or Electrical Engineers who design HVAC, Plumbing, and Electrical systems for buildings (Commercial, Healthcare, Tech) earn $90k–$140k+, work mostly in office/hybrid settings, and rarely work 70-hour weeks. Your HVAC background makes you 10x more employable than a fresh 22-year-old graduate because you actually know how the equipment looks and works in a mechanical room.

Option B: Construction/Facilities Management Degree $\rightarrow$ Owner's Rep / Healthcare Facilities PM

Instead of working for a Construction Contractor (where the 70-hour weeks happen), you use a Construction Management or Project Management degree to become an Owner’s Representative or Healthcare Capital Projects Manager (managing hospital expansions from the hospital's side).

  • The Perks: Better pay, standard 40–45 hour work weeks, great healthcare benefits, and zero travel.

  • Why it works: You already know hospital codes and facility operations.

You’re definitely not imagining it. The trend of STEM-leaning students—who previously would have gone straight into Computer Science or Pure Math—pivoting to a BSc in Economics has exploded over the last few years.

It comes down to market timing, technical versatility, and massive career optionality.

1. Why are STEM/CS Students Switching to BSc Econ?

The Shift in Tech Sentiment

Five years ago, a CS degree was viewed as an automatic ticket to a high-paying software engineering job. Today, with tech sector rightsizing, entry-level developer saturation, and AI automating routine coding tasks, students are looking for degrees that offer high analytical rigor without tying them exclusively to software engineering.

The "BSc" Difference (Math & Econometrics)

A Bachelor of Science (BSc) in Economics is vastly different from a traditional Bachelor of Arts (BA). It isn't just theory and history—it’s heavily loaded with:

  • Multivariable Calculus & Linear Algebra

  • Econometrics (applying statistical models to economic data)

  • Coding & Data Science (using Python, R, and Stata for causal inference)

STEM students like it because it utilizes their math/analytical skillset, but applies it directly to business, human behavior, and financial markets.

Massive Career Optionality

Engineering degrees prepare you to build products; pure finance degrees prepare you to manage capital. Economics teaches you how systems, incentives, and markets work. That fundamental lens translates into almost every high-paying corporate industry.
